Lahore

Lahore, the cultural heart of Pakistan, is a city that pulsates with energy and history. Known for its Mughal architecture, vibrant bazaars, and delectable cuisine, Lahore is a must-visit destination for any traveler. The city's rich history is evident in its stunning landmarks, such as the Lahore Fort and Badshahi Mosque, which stand as testaments to its glorious past.

Day 1: Arrival in Lahore

Afternoon: Arrive in Lahore and check into your hotel. Begin your journey with a visit to the Lahore Museum, where you can explore the rich history and culture of the region.

Evening: Enjoy a traditional Lahori dinner at Cooco's Den, a restaurant known for its authentic Pakistani cuisine and stunning views of the Badshahi Mosque.

Day 2: Exploring Lahore

Embark on a Lahore Full Day Sightseeing Guided Tour to discover the city's most famous historical monuments, including the Lahore Fort and Shalimar Gardens.

For lunch, head to Butt Karahi, a local favorite known for its spicy chicken karahi. In the evening, explore the bustling Anarkali Bazaar, where you can shop for traditional handicrafts and souvenirs.

Islamabad

Islamabad, the capital city of Pakistan, is a modern metropolis surrounded by lush greenery and stunning landscapes. Known for its well-planned infrastructure and serene environment, Islamabad offers a refreshing contrast to the bustling streets of Lahore. The city is home to several iconic landmarks, including the Faisal Mosque and Daman-e-Koh, offering breathtaking views of the city.

Day 3: Arrival in Islamabad

Morning: Depart from Lahore and arrive in Islamabad. Check into your hotel and en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Chaaye Khana, a popular café known for its delicious breakfast options and cozy ambiance.

Afternoon: Visit the iconic Faisal Mosque, one of the largest mosques in the world, and admire its stunning architecture.

Evening: Dine at Monal Restaurant, located in the Margalla Hills, offering panoramic views of the city and a delectable menu of Pakistani and continental dishes.

Day 4: Discovering Islamabad

Join the Top Ten Wonders of Islamabad Guided City Tour to explore the city's top attractions, including Daman-e-Koh and Lok Virsa Museum.

For lunch, try Street 1 Café, a trendy spot offering a variety of international and local dishes. In the evening, take a stroll through the scenic Rawal Lake Park.

Day 5: Arrival in Karachi

Morning: Fly from Islamabad to Karachi and check into your hotel. Start your day with a visit to the Quaid-e-Azam's Mausoleum, a symbol of Karachi's rich history.

Afternoon: Explore the vibrant streets of Saddar, where you can shop for traditional handicrafts and textiles.


Evening: Experience the flavors of Karachi with a Street Food Tour of Karachi, sampling local delicacies such as biryani and kebabs.

Day 6: Exploring Karachi

Join the Full Day Thatta UNESCO Sites Tour to explore the historical sites near Karachi, including the Chaukhandi Tombs and Makli Necropolis.

For dinner, head to Kolachi Restaurant, located by the sea, offering a delightful menu of seafood and traditional Pakistani dishes.

Day 7: Departure from Karachi

Morning: Spend your last morning in Karachi visiting the Mohatta Palace, a stunning example of colonial architecture.

Afternoon: Enjoy a leisurely lunch at Fuchsia Kitchen, known for its fusion of Asian and Pakistani flavors, before heading to the airport for your departure.
